The top-performing team this week is the Beast X. They may have only played two games, but they really made the most of it. With Tojo and Nakada both getting 1sts, it was the big gain for the 3rd-place team, cutting their deficit on 2nd place by almost 100.0pts.
The EX Furinkazan, Akasaka Drivens, Konami Mahjong Fight Club, Sega Sammy Phoenix and Team Raiden made gains as well. The EX Furinkazan started off Friday with a big 3rd place, but Aki’s 46,000 1st place in the second game helped them increase their lead over the 2nd place Konami Mahjong Fight Club. The Akasaka Drivens got two 2nds on Friday, including a close 45,300 2nd by Futoshi. The Konami Mahjong Fight Club made a lot of progress on Monday with a daily double by Takizawa and Takamiya, but the team ended up getting a double 4th, reducing their gain on the week. The Sega Sammy Phoenix avoided 4th place in all four of their games, including a 1st place by Genta. And Team Raiden had an even record, but Setokuma’s 51,500 1st place did well to make them positive.
The Shibuya Abemas, Earth Jets and Kadokawa Sakura Knights fell. A 2nd and 4th place caused the team to lose ground on a playoff spot. The Earth Jets had Kazuma redeming himself with a 1st after a 4th, but a 3rd and 4th on Thursday kept them down. And the Kadoawa Sakura Knights played four games and couldn’t get a 1st place in a single one.
Finally, we have the U-Next Pirates. Already at the bottom of the standings, the team dropped after a 0/1/2/1 record, widening their gap below the 9th place team.
